Developing an App

Many companies nowadays are developing apps of their own. There are various reasons for this. Let’s start with sales apps. With the rise of E-commerce, the majority of companies, both large and small, have set up websites that allow them to sell their products and wares online. Some have proven so successful that they have actually driven brick and mortar competitors out of business – just take a look at Amazon! Online shopping appeals to consumers, as they can use your website to purchase goods from the comfort of their own home and have them delivered straight to their door.

The prices also tend to be lower, as retailers can reduce costs thanks to the reduced expenses that come hand in hand with operating online (they no longer have to fork out for commercial property and other overheads). Chances are that you already have an online store of your own. But if you want to take things a step further, you can develop an app that potential customers can use to browse what you have to offer and make purchases through too!

You can make use of a list of top software companies such as Svitla Systems to find the right professional to craft the perfect app to suit all of your needs! Apps are much more easily accessible than websites, as users merely have to press an icon on their phone or tablet to access your products and process transactions. Another positive way to use apps is to develop a loyalty or rewards app. Loyalty cards and rewards cards are a great way to keep your customers coming back time and time again. But many people will complain that they lose their cards and thus lose all of the rewards that they have gained. By having an app instead, their data can be saved and downloaded at any given time. So, as you can see, an app can make shopping a simpler process for your customers and can also help to build brand loyalty.

However, perhaps the best benefit of having an app on people’s phones and tablets is that you are visible to them at all times. Every time they unlock their phone or tablet, you will be there on the screen, regardless of whether they are actively using your app, or are actually using their device to do something else. This will keep you in the back of their mind more often, and they are consequently more likely to click and browse your stock than they would be to type in your web address and use your website.

Using Existing Apps

As well as developing your own app, you can also use existing apps as effective business tools too! There are plenty of apps out there that you can use to your small business’ advantage, even if they weren’t specifically designed for your own business’ use! Take Instagram as a brilliant example. Now, Instagram was designed as a personal app where people could share their pictures with followers. For a while it purely served as a kind of visual journal and this is still one way in which many people use it.

However, it also holds so much business potential if you take the time to understand how it works and use it to your advantage in the right way. Around 500 million active users are active on the app every single day, which makes it an outlet that a huge number of consumers spend their time looking at. This automatically makes it the perfect arena to showcase your goods and services to a huge number of potential customers. So, start out by setting up a business page for your brand on the Instagram app.

This creates a space in which you can display your products and wares. By posting photos of a similar aesthetic in your feed, you can easily establish your brand image and start to draw attention from other Instagram users who identify with said aesthetic and want to associate themselves with it. Take the time to take attractive, well styled photographs for your feed. While smartphone cameras may be increasingly impressive and certain DSLRs can come with a relatively small pricetag, you should bear in mind that you’re going to get the best images possible if you bring in a professional product photographer. They will be able to get the best shot possible, using lighting and setup to really make an image stand out from the crowd.
